Heading Into Business!!
 
I've taken the plunge and I'm officially taking this hobby into a small business. I know everyone has said not to turn your hobby into a business, but I figured that I already had done it. Everyone keeps coming to me to make a baby quilt for this or that, and as long as they actually are willing to cover costs and labor, I accept the job. Now it's time to make it official. On Friday I filed my DBA with the county clerk's office and applied for a NY State tax ID number. Yesterday I applied and received a federal ID number. Just waiting to get all of the paperwork before I can start selling. And the best part? I'm trading labor for labor with a friend who wanted a quilt made for his son. He's covering the costs of materials and I'm doing the same for my stuff, but I'm going to make the quilt for his son and in turn, he's setting up a website and facebook page for me and at his business he's printing off my business cards, stationary, envelopes and order forms. How neat is that?? I'm just so excited. And I can create what I love, sell as I make, take custom orders and do it all from the comfort of home.
